## What is Quarto?
Quarto is an open-source **scientific and technical publishing system** built on Pandoc:
- **Language-agnostic**: Supports R (via knitr), Python, Julia, Observable JS
- **Multiple formats**: Render to HTML, PDF, Word, slides, websites, books
- **.qmd format**: Plain-text Markdown with YAML frontmatter and executable code chunks
- **Git-friendly**: .qmd files are plain text -- no binary notebook formats
- **CLI-driven**: `quarto render` produces output from the command line
In DAAF, Quarto serves the same role as marimo in Python pipelines: the Stage 9 notebook format that compiles executed scripts into a reviewable document artifact.
## Version Notes
This skill targets **Quarto 1.7.29** with **knitr 1.51** and **rmarkdown 2.31**.
Key features in Quarto 1.7.x:
- `#|` (hash-pipe) chunk option syntax is the standard (replaces legacy `{r, ...}` header syntax)
- Native cross-referencing with `@fig-`, `@tbl-`, `@sec-` prefixes
- YAML frontmatter for all format configuration
- `quarto render` CLI replaces `rmarkdown::render()` as the standard rendering path
- Typst output format available (alternative to LaTeX for PDF)
The `quarto` R package is NOT required. Quarto CLI invokes knitr directly -- the R package is a thin convenience wrapper that adds no functionality beyond what the CLI provides.

## File-First Execution and .qmd
Quarto .qmd documents fit DAAF's file-first execution model naturally:
1. **WRITE** the .qmd file to the appropriate location
2. **EXECUTE** via CLI: `quarto render document.qmd --to html`
3. **CAPTURE** -- output files are written alongside the .qmd (or to `--output-dir`)
The .qmd source file is the permanent record. The rendered output (HTML/PDF) is the deliverable. Both are stored in the project directory.
For Stage 9 notebooks specifically, the .qmd is assembled from existing executed scripts -- no new code execution occurs during assembly.
## Quick Reference
### Minimal .qmd Document
```markdown
---
title: "Analysis Title"
author: "Researcher Name"
date: today
format: html
---
## Section Heading
Narrative text with **bold** and *italic*.
```{r}
#| label: load-data
#| message: false
library(arrow)
df <- read_parquet("data/analysis_data.parquet")
head(df)
```
Results show `r nrow(df)` observations.
```
### Essential Chunk Options
| Option | Values | Purpose |
|--------|--------|---------|
| `echo` | `true`/`false` | Show/hide source code |
| `eval` | `true`/`false` | Execute/skip the chunk |
| `warning` | `true`/`false` | Show/suppress warnings |
| `message` | `true`/`false` | Show/suppress messages |
| `include` | `true`/`false` | Include chunk in output at all |
| `label` | string | Name the chunk (for cross-refs) |
| `fig-cap` | string | Figure caption |
| `fig-width` | number | Figure width in inches |
| `fig-height` | number | Figure height in inches |
| `tbl-cap` | string | Table caption |
### Essential CLI Commands
| Command | Purpose |
|---------|---------|
| `quarto render doc.qmd` | Render to default format |
| `quarto render doc.qmd --to html` | Render to HTML |
| `quarto render doc.qmd --to pdf` | Render to PDF |
| `quarto render doc.qmd --to docx` | Render to Word |
| `quarto preview doc.qmd` | Live preview with auto-reload |
| `quarto check knitr` | Verify R/knitr installation |
